Columbans on Mission

 
 

The Columbans are an international society of priests, sisters and lay missionaries serving God’s people in Asia, and the Americas. Our special role lies in crossing boundaries of language, culture and faith to bring the gospel to the ends of the earth. Sent by the Spirit of God, our call is to proclaim the Gospel message through our lives, our words and our actions.

Our goal is to assist the Church in understanding missionary activity and to act as agents between God’s people in other lands and cultures. Walking with God’s people, we learn from them about their cultures and faith experiences and share with joy the Good News as we have received it.

 

Columban Fathers


 


We believe the Spirit calls us through Baptism to witness as missionary priests in the contemporary world. Our Columban charism impels us to pass on to others our experience of Jesus Christ, which motivates us to go on Mission. Our founder Edward J. Galvin urged us to always make ourselves available to God. This encourages us to be aware of ministering to the whole person.

Columban Sisters

 

 

The Columban Sisters are a congregation of religious missionary women dedicated to the proclamation of God’s reign of love in our world. Through lives of prayer and service, particularly to the poor and underprivileged, we strive to witness to God’s love for all peoples.

Columban Lay Missionaries

 

  Columbans believe that every local Church should both send and receive missionaries. Our Lay Missionary program offers men and women an opportunity to develop their faith through learning and sharing in cross-cultural mission. We serve God’s people in Asia and the Americas, especially the poor and those on the margins of society.
   



 
Where We Serve
Australia, Ireland, Britain, Brazil,
Chile, China, Fiji, Japan, Korea, New Zealand.
Pakistan, Peru, Philippines, Taiwan, USA
